Successes of applied geochemistry
Abstract
Geochemistry, as a science that studies the chemistry of the Earth in its historical development, originated at the end of the XIX century and finally formed as an independent branch at the beginning of the next century, mainly due to the works of our compatriots - V. I. Vernadsky and A. E. Fersman, as well as W. M. Goldschmidt, F. W. Clarke and X. С. Washington. The further development of geochemistry is due to the studies of A. P. Vinogradov, A. A. Saukov, V. V. Shcherbina, and others. Practical use of the general provisions formulated in the works of the founders of this science, also began in our country in the years of the first Five-Year Plan.
